Everton suffered a 2-0 away defeat against Chelsea on Sunday and there were plenty of things to take away from the match.

The Toffees lost their first Premier League game of the season and it leaves them with four points from their opening three fixtures going into the international break.

Ronald Koeman’s side looked off the pace at Stamford Bridge and some people will point towards their Thursday night game in their Europa League qualifier.

Chelsea dominated the match throughout and got their decisive goals in the first-half, with Spanish duo Cesc Fabregas and Alvaro Morata getting on the scoresheet.

The Merseyside club were without several first teamers who are on a long injury list, but still managed to put together a starting line-up that would have hoped for a more competitive game.
